Facilities for creating various atmospheres and pressure, as well as sedating and handling aliens safely are provided at alien containment facilities.
Each alien requires a certain amount of capacity from alien containment and you will be given feedback on the capacity when aliens are brought to a base that has one or more alien containment facilities.
You can at any time opt for aliens or bodies to be destroyed to free up space.
Statistics
Statistics | Value |
---|---|
Size (in base) | 1x1 |
Days to build | 4 |
Construction Cost | $7000 |
Weekly Cost | $400 |
Capacity | 20 |
Score points | ? |
Alien capacity
Both alive and dead alien require the same capacity (except the Multiworm, which requires more space when alive due to containing Hyperworms). In-game uses percentage values.
Alien | Cost | Cost in % |
---|---|---|
Brainsucker | 1 | 5 |
Multiworm | 5 / 1 | 25 / 5 |
Multiworm Egg | 2 | 10 |
Hyperworm | 1 | 5 |
Chrysalis | 2 | 10 |
Anthropod | 1 | 5 |
Psimorph | 12 | 60 |
Spitter | 1 | 5 |
Megaspawn | 12 | 60 |
Popper | 1 | 5 |
Skeletoid | 1 | 5 |
Micronoid Aggregate | 1 | 5 |
Queenspawn | 20 | 100 |
Overspawn | ? | ? |
